2017-12-07drm: move amd_gpu_scheduler into common locationLucas Stach1-1/+1
This moves and renames the AMDGPU scheduler to a common location in DRM in order to facilitate re-use by other drivers. This is mostly a straight forward rename with no code changes. One notable exception is the function to_drm_sched_fence(), which is no longer a inline header function to avoid the need to export the drm_sched_fence_ops_scheduled and drm_sched_fence_ops_finished structures. 2017-10-09drm/amdgpu: add interface for editing a foreign process's priority v3Andres Rodriguez1-0/+34
The AMDGPU_SCHED_OP_PROCESS_PRIORITY_OVERRIDE ioctls are used to set the priority of a different process in the current system. When a request is dropped, the process's contexts will be restored to the priority specified at context creation time. A request can be dropped by setting the override priority to AMDGPU_CTX_PRIORITY_UNSET. An fd is used to identify the remote process.
